The Bothwell Arts Center serves as an arts incubator, offering affordable and rentable classroom, rehearsal, performance, event, and studio rental space for artists, musicians, theatrical, acting, choral, and other individuals, groups or events with a cultural arts focus. We also offer an inexpensive Art Gym program, allowing artists working room without a large investment.

Since we opened our doors in late 2006, over 20,000 people have benefited from classes, workshops, performances and events at the Bothwell Arts Center, from children to adults. Frequent renters include ABC Music Source, Sycamore Strings Academy, Livermore Opera, Shakespeare's Associates, Livermore Amador Symphony, and many others. The Bothwell is home to the award-winning City of Livermore's Pathways to Picasso Program, regular visual and performing arts teachers and students, and ongoing dance programs.
The Bothwell also offers affordable room rentals for activities with a cultural arts component such as music events, art exhibits, arts & crafts, dance, literary or cultural programs, and in 2010, opened a second site for working visual artists called the Downtown Art Studios.
We depend on fundraisers for a good portion of our budget, such as ArtWalk on the second Saturday of October, and an over-the-top (now biannual) Mardi Gras party we call New Orleans Bash at the Bothwell the Friday before Mardi Gras. Both offer significant exposure for sponsors, opportunities for volunteers and interns who want to get involved, and a lot of fun for the attendees.
